Flight attendants for United, Delta, and American Airlines are not required to mandate the wearing of face coverings by passengers on flights.
Three major U.S. airlines—Delta Air Lines, American Airlines and United Airlines—are not requiring passengers on flights to maintain the face covering policy, according to employee policies reviewed by Reuters.
However, making sure that people keep their masks on once inside the plane could be a different matter. Flight attendants are reportedly not required to enforce the policy onboard flights but are asked to encourage passengers to follow the directive. Three major U.S. airlines are reportedly not strictly enforcing a policy that requires passengers to wear face masks during flights., American Airlines said the"safety and well-being of our customers and team members is our highest priority. American, like other U.S. airlines, requires customers to wear a face covering while on board, and this requirement is enforced at the gate while boarding. We also remind customers with announcements both during boarding and at departure.
